Solar energy is in fashion.

But it is not a passing fad.

For the second consecutive year, our country is one of the European countries with the greatest weight in solar generation

.

In 2021, it was the second that generated the most electrical energy from the wind and the sun, although the latter is ahead, according to Redeia.

And, in 2022, the trend continues.

In 2020, the incorporation of renewable energies increased at the fastest rate in the last two decades and, this year, it is expected to exceed 300GW/year, with solar energy contributing to this growth by 60%.

Carbon neutrality by 2050 is the path to a sustainable future for all.

And it is a goal that some, like

EDP

, whose commitment is

to produce electricity solely with water, sun and wind already in 2030

, take very seriously.

Only in this way, assuming important challenges by all parties, will it be possible to

accelerate the energy transition

.

Investing in

producing and consuming our own solar energy

is also a great accelerator of the transition, favoring the increase in

energy independence

.

To complete the

decarbonization

process in 2050, 50% of energy consumption will have to be electric and, at the same time, 90% of the electricity produced will have to come from renewable sources.

In all this,

solar energy assumes a leading role

because, to achieve this goal, it is essential that 600 GW of photovoltaic energy be incorporated during the current decade, the equivalent of installing the largest existing solar park every day.

Sustainability, savings and competitiveness thanks to solar energy

Solar energy has many advantages, among them, that it is

inexhaustible

.

But there are many more, which companies are beginning to discover little by little.

Solar energy is

sustainable

and is also synonymous with

savings and competitiveness

.

As a curious fact, during its useful life, a solar installation generates 30 times more energy than the electricity needed to manufacture it.

The

autonomy

to manage their own energy production and consumption protects

companies and families

, who are

less exposed to electricity prices in the market

.

This autonomy and independence from the network allows companies in Spain to achieve savings of between 20% and 40% and families up to 50%, according to EDP data.

And it's a

competitive investment

, with payback in just four to six years.

The return of this type of solutions is greater, moreover, if we talk about

solar with battery

.

These allow customers to make a much smarter management of their system.

Thus, installing batteries means

reducing the return on investment even further, maximizing savings and greater independence from the electricity grid

.
